Latest Patents

Kihl's latest patents include a "Method and apparatus for providing a number of subscribers with on-line banking service employing a plurality of bank systems." This invention features a relay server system designed to enhance banking services for subscribers. It includes components such as a subscriber coupling unit, a data storage unit, a request processing unit, and a session managing unit, all working together to streamline the banking experience.

Another significant patent is the "System for estimating point-to-point traffic demand." This system is essential for network management and utilizes measured traffic data to estimate demand. It involves setting an initial estimated value and incrementally adjusting it based on directional vectors and constraints.

Career Highlights

Throughout his career, Gye Tae Kihl has worked with prominent organizations such as Korea Telecom and the Korea Telecommunication Authority.
